About the Hotel
Hotel Maximilian - Stadthaus Penz is a four-star hotel located in the heart of Innsbruck, Austria, blending modern amenities with traditional Tyrolean charm. It is situated just moments away from significant landmarks like the Golden Roof and the Cathedral of St James. The hotel is noted for its keen attention to detail and personalized service, making it popular among both holidaymakers and business travelers. As a family-run establishment, it aims to provide a comfortable and engaging experience for all guests.
Location
Hotel Maximilian is centrally located in Innsbruck's historic district, only a short walk from major attractions such as the Altstadt and Maria-Theresien Straße Shopping Street. Numerous bus stops nearby provide easy access to the train station, airport, and sightseeing tours. Public parking facilities are available at a reduced price, along with EV charging stations for electric vehicle users.
Rooms
The air-conditioned suites feature allergy-friendly bedding and a combination of wooden floors and modern furnishings. Each room is equipped with a rotatable large flat-screen TV, a Nespresso coffee machine, and complimentary toiletries from Roberto Cavalli. Bathrooms come with marble tiles, offering both a shower and an additional bathtub in select suites. Guests can choose from a variety of room types, accommodating different preferences and needs.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is served daily in the cozy 'Zirbenstube', a Tyrolean-style dining area rich in the aroma of Swiss pine. The breakfast buffet includes a range of options, from crispy bacon to fresh fruits, catering to diverse morning tastes. Additionally, the American Bar located on the fifth floor serves cocktails and provides a panoramic view over the roofs of Innsbruck, allowing guests to enjoy a relaxed atmosphere.
